Downtown LA: Grand Park and Beyond

Downtown Los Angeles is a hotspot for New Year's Eve celebrations, and the fireworks display here is often spectacular. Grand Park is a particularly popular spot. It's known for its massive public gathering, live music, and of course, a fantastic view of the fireworks. The park usually hosts a big party, so you can expect a lively atmosphere with food vendors, music, and plenty of people ready to celebrate. But don't limit yourself to Grand Park! The surrounding area offers other great vantage points, too. Consider rooftops, hotels with bars, or even a spot on a nearby street with a clear view. Be aware that downtown can get extremely crowded, so plan your transportation accordingly. Public transportation is highly recommended, and parking can be challenging. Marina del Rey: Waterside Views

If you prefer a more scenic and relaxed setting, Marina del Rey is an excellent choice. This waterfront area offers beautiful views, making it a perfect spot for watching the fireworks. There are several restaurants and bars along the harbor that offer special New Year's Eve menus and viewing opportunities. Imagine enjoying a delicious meal while you watch the fireworks light up the sky over the water – sounds dreamy, right? Many of the boat operators offer special cruises that include dinner, drinks, and prime viewing spots for the fireworks. This is a truly unique and memorable way to experience the New Year's Eve celebration. If you're planning to watch from the shore, consider bringing a blanket or chairs to make yourself comfortable. The harbor area can also get crowded, so arrive early to secure your spot. Marina del Rey offers a more relaxed yet still exciting atmosphere. Transportation and Parking

Traffic in Los Angeles can be brutal, especially on New Year's Eve. Plan your transportation in advance to avoid any unnecessary stress. Public transportation is a great option, as it can help you avoid traffic and parking hassles. Consider using the LA Metro or other public transit options. If you prefer to drive, allow plenty of extra travel time. Traffic delays are almost guaranteed, so plan accordingly. Research parking options in advance. Parking can be challenging and expensive, so knowing your options beforehand will save you time and money. Consider using ride-sharing services like Uber or Lyft. This can be a convenient way to get around, especially if you plan on drinking. Always designate a driver or use a ride-sharing service if you plan on consuming alcohol. This ensures you and your friends stay safe throughout the celebration.
